分布式存储三种架构,分布式存储概述
分布式存储概述

随着大数据时代的到来,数据量呈爆炸式增长,传统的存储方式已经无法满足日益增长的数据存储需求。分布式存储作为一种新兴的存储技术,通过将数据分散存储在多个节点上,实现了高可用性、高可靠性和高扩展性。本文将介绍分布式存储的三种常见架构:对象存储、块存储和文件存储。
对象存储架构

对象存储(Objec Sorage)是一种基于对象的存储架构,它将数据存储为对象,每个对象由唯一标识符(ID)进行标识。对象存储通常由以下三个主要组件构成:
存储节点(Sorage odes):负责存储实际的数据对象。
元数据服务器(Meadaa Server):负责管理对象的元数据,如对象的ID、大小、类型、存储位置等。
客户端(Clie):负责与存储节点和元数据服务器进行交互,上传、下载和查询数据。
对象存储架构的特点包括:
高扩展性:可以通过增加存储节点来水平扩展存储容量。
高可靠性:通过数据冗余和复制机制,确保数据的安全性和可靠性。
高可用性:通过分布式部署,实现系统的高可用性。
常见的对象存储系统有Amazo S3、OpeSack Swif、Ceph等。
块存储架构

块存储(Block Sorage)是一种基于块的存储架构,它将数据存储为连续的块,每个块由唯一的地址进行标识。块存储通常由以下三个主要组件构成:
存储节点(Sorage odes):负责存储实际的数据块。
存储控制器(Sorage Coroller):负责管理存储节点的状态和性能。
客户端(Clie):负责与存储控制器进行交互,上传、下载和查询数据。
块存储架构的特点包括:
高性能:通过直接访问数据块,实现高速的数据读写。
高可靠性:通过数据冗余和复制机制,确保数据的安全性和可靠性。
高可用性:通过分布式部署,实现系统的高可用性。
常见的块存储系统有iSCSI、FC、OpeSack Cider等。
文件存储架构

文件存储(File Sorage)是一种基于文件的存储架构,它将数据存储为文件,每个文件由唯一的路径进行标识。文件存储通常由以下三个主要组件构成:
存储节点(Sorage odes):负责存储实际的数据文件。
文件系统(File Sysem):负责管理文件的存储、访问和权限。
客户端(Clie):负责与存储节点和文件系统进行交互,上传、下载和查询数据。
文件存储架构的特点包括:
易用性:通过文件系统,实现类似本地文件系统的操作。
高可靠性:通过数据冗余和复制机制,确保数据的安全性和可靠性。
高可用性:通过分布式部署,实现系统的高可用性。
常见的文件存储系统有FS、CIFS、GluserFS等。

分布式存储的三种架构——对象存储、块存储和文件存储,分别适用于不同的场景和需求。在实际应用中,可以根据具体需求选择合适的存储架构,以实现高效、可靠和可扩展的存储解决方案。
本站所有文章、数据、图片均来自互联网,一切版权均归源网站或源作者所有。
如果侵犯了你的权益请来信告知我们删除。邮箱: